What Types of Jobs Can a 16-Year-Old Get in the Restaurant Industry in Arizona?

At age 16, teens can obtain positions such as crew members, cashiers, and food preparers within the restaurant sector in Arizona.

These jobs involve duties like taking orders, preparing and serving food, handling cash transactions, and maintaining cleanliness in the dining space.

Starting wages for these roles typically range from $15 to $16 per hour, depending on the establishment.

Fast-Food Places That Hire at 16 in Arizona

Many popular fast-food chains welcome 16-year-olds to join as entry-level team members. Below are some notable employers:

Raising Cane's

Raising Cane's hires 16-year-olds as crewmembers responsible for food prep, customer service, and cleanliness. Starting pay is around $15.50/hour.

Chipotle Mexican Grill

Chipotle offers crew positions to those 16 and older, involving cooking, preparing orders, cashier duties, and keeping the dining area tidy. Pay is generally $15-$16/hour.

McDonald's

McDonald's employs 16-year-olds as crew members and cashiers focused on order taking, food prep, and maintaining a clean environment.

Burger King

Burger King provides team member roles that include customer service, food preparation, and restaurant cleanliness duties for 16-year-olds.

Wendy's

Wendy's hires 16-year-olds as crew members who take orders, prepare food, and maintain restaurant cleanliness.

Taco Bell

Taco Bell offers team member roles to 16-year-olds focusing on customer interactions, food prep, and supporting daily restaurant operations.

Subway

Subway employs 16-year-olds as sandwich artists responsible for food preparation, customer service, and cleaning the store.

KFC

KFC hires team members aged 16 and up for food prep, cashiering, and keeping the dining area orderly.

How Many Hours Can a 16-Year-Old Work in Arizona?

Arizona state law does not restrict the number of hours or night shifts for 16- and 17-year-olds, allowing them to work as many hours as their employer permits.

However, federal child labor laws may impose more stringent rules; when there is a conflict, the law that is more protective of the minor applies.

Always check both Arizona and federal regulations to ensure compliance regarding work hours and conditions for teens.
